一、RUP RUP(Rational Unified Process),统一软件开发过程,统一软件过程是一个面向对象且基于网络的程序开发方法论。 软件统一过程(RUP)是Rational软件公司(Rational公司被IBM并购)创造的软件工程方法。RUP描述了如何有效地利用商业的可靠的方法开发和部 ...
转载
2021-10-09 10:29:00
267阅读
2评论
RUP(RationalUnified Process,统一软件开发过程,统一
企业
ERP
系统选
C/S
还是
B/S
架构?
C/S(Client rver,客户端/服务器)和B/S(Browser rver,浏览器/服务器)是目前ERP系统主流的两大计算架构,C/S技术从上世纪90年代初出现至今已经相当成熟,并得到了非常广泛的应用,其结构经历了二层C/S、三层C/S的更迭。B/S技术则是伴随着Inter
RUP中有四种软件视图,这里复习一下,并根据资料整理一下。.软件的质量特性分为功能性需求和非功能性需求。功能
1.前言本文主要对迭代开发的一种方法 统一过程(UP),进行概要说明,以作为《UML和模式应用》这本书的补充.2. 统一过程概述统一过程统一过程(RUP/UP,Rational Unified Process)是一种以用例驱动、以体系结构为核心、迭代及增量的软件过程模型,由UML方法和工具支持,广泛应用于各类面向对象项目。RUP. RUP 是 Rational 公司开
http://www.cnblogs.com/cxsharp/articles/157691.html 软件工程流程 流程是为实现某个目标而设定的一系列次序相对固定的步骤;在软件工程中,要实现的目软...
转载
2008-04-16 14:44:00
102阅读
一、RUP产生的背景 UML能够用来为系统进行面向对象建模,但是并
转载
2011-09-01 07:51:00
123阅读
2评论
RUP4+1架构方法RUP4+1架构方法采用用例驱动,在软件生命周期的各个阶段对软件进行建模,从不同视角对系统进行解读,从而形成统一软件过程架构描述. 图 1. R
RUP(Rational Unified Process,统一软件开发过程)是一个面向对象且基于网络的程序开发方法论。它是Rational公司(现在是IBM)开发的软件开发方法。根据Rational的说法RUP好像一个在线的指导者,它可以为所有方面和层次的程序开发提供指导方针,模版以及事例支持。 RUP和类似的产品,例如面向对象的软件过程(OOSP),以及OPEN Process都是理解性的软件工程工具,把开发中面向过程的方面(例如定义的阶段,技术和实践)和其他开发的组件(例如文档,模型,手册以及代码等等)整合在一个统一的框架内。
原创
2011-11-12 14:09:42
386阅读
用况驱动旨在为到最终产品为止的每个阶段都可以回溯到用户的真正需求。以体系结构为中心是指关注体系结构模式的开发,以引导后续系统,保证系统的平滑演进。每一次迭代包括迭代计划、迭代评价和一些具体活动。关于核心工作流中的五个活动:需求、分析、设计、实现和测试较好理解,这里不再赘述。下面对RUP的四个阶段要做的工作做一阐述。 1. 初始阶段 ----本阶段确定所设立的项目是否可行,具体要做如下工
转载
2022-02-22 16:48:20
992阅读
RUP是用例驱动,以架构为中心,迭代式开发过程。一、用例驱动用例(Use Ca
我撰写的一些关于RUP的讲义,PDF格式,可在文后点击“附件下载”阅读全文。
本篇内容简介及部分截图:
◇ RUP发展历程
◇ RUP主要框架
◇ RUP主要内容
◇ RUP与XP
◇ RUP与MSF
◇ RUP与CMM
◇ 实践RUP
◇ 结论
推荐
原创
2008-05-05 19:19:14
2282阅读
3评论
RUP(Rational Unified Process,统一软件开发过程,统一软件过程)是一个面向对象且基于网络的程序开发方法论。根据Rational(Rational Rose和统一建模语言的开发者)的说法,好像一个在线的指导者,它可以为所有方面和层次的程序开发提供指导方针,模版以及事例支持。 RUP和类似的产品--例如面向对象的软件过程(OOSP),以及OPEN Process都是理解性的软
转载
精选
2010-01-07 15:25:39
915阅读
RUP(Rational Unified Process,统一软件开发过程,统一软件过程)是一个面向对象且基于网络的程序开发方法论。根据Rational(Rational Rose和统一建模语言的开发者)的说法,好像一个在线的指导者,它可以为所有方面和层次的程序开发提供指导方针,模版以及事例支持。 RUP和类似的产品--例如面向对象的软件过程(OOSP),以及OPEN Process都是理解性的软
转载
精选
2009-06-10 16:42:35
645阅读
RUP中的软件生命周期在时间上被分解为四个顺序的阶段,分别是:初始阶段(Inception)、细化阶段(Elaboration)、构造阶段(Construction)和交付阶段(Transition)。每个阶段结束于一个主要的里程碑(Major Milestones);每个阶段本质上是两个里程碑之间的时间跨度。在每个阶段的结尾执行一次评估以确定这个阶段的目标是否已经满足。如果评估结果令人满意的话,可以允许项目进入下一个阶段。
原创
2011-11-12 14:11:35
1155阅读
RUP(Rational Unified Process,统一软件开发过程,统一软件过程)是一个面向对象且基于网络的程序开发方法论。RUP总结了6条软件开发经验,这些经验又被称为“最佳实践”。(1)迭代式开发通常,采用线性顺序的开发不能够解决客户的需求。实际上,我们经常遇到的问题是需求在整个软件开发工程中经常会改变。迭代式开发允许在每次迭代过程中需求都可以有变化,通过一系列细化来加深对问题的理解。
原创
2017-09-12 12:45:20
3324阅读
RUP的特点rup是基于uml的过程框架以用况为驱动,以体系结构为中心的迭代、增量式